// Heads-up for the weekly sync: this constant sets the debounce window
// for the Scanlark barcode reader. The hardware fires duplicate reads
// when the trigger is held, so we swallow repeats inside 350ms. Tuning
// this lower breaks the warehouse rapid-scan flow — Priya tested it.
// Firmware pairing for this value is tracked by the token below.

build token for tajeg-bajep: htk14_409ba9df6b8acb

Runbook: EXIF scrubbing on Picklewick uploads

When reviewing changes to the scrubber, remember it strips GPS and serial tags before anything hits the Shelfbird CDN. Test against the fixtures in /scrub-samples, not real uploads. The scrubber calls the internal Tagwash service to verify output, and that call needs auth. The staging key it expects is below.

API key for bageg-kajef: vxb2-ss

Onboarding: Queuewright autoscaler. Scales Hollowbeam workers off queue depth, polled every 30s. Target depth 500; scale-out adds 4 workers, scale-in removes 1. Known issue: depth metric lags during Redrick region failovers — expect brief over-scaling, don't intervene under 10 min. Manual override: pin worker count via the control CLI, remember to unpin. Config lives in the scaler vault; emergency edits need the break-glass profile. That profile unlocks with the recovery passphrase below.

strongbox words: druath-quenael

Capacity note for the Hueward contrast-audit service: each full-site scan of a Bramblewick storefront averages 9k pages, and crawler workers saturate at about 40 concurrent scans per node. Support should queue, not reject, overflow requests during the quarterly audit push. Scheduling behavior is controlled by the constants below.

constants for kaduf-hadup:
QUOTAS = {
    "zorath": 2,
    "ralael": 5,
}